Iran has indicated it will attend the 2012 Olympics in London, despite complaining that the Games logo resembles the word "Zion".

Last month the Iranians complained to the International Olympic Committee and called for the graphic to be replaced. They objected on the grounds that its resemblance to the word Zion - a Biblical term for Israel - was racist.

But now the Iranian-backed Press TV has quoted an official as saying Iranians will "participate gloriously".

At the time, IOC president Jacques Rogge told BBC Sport: "No, it can't be serious. We will quietly reply, telling [Iran] the logo has nothing to do with racism or any political connotation."

The complaint was also dismissed by Prime Minister David Cameron, who said the Iranians would not be missed if they did not attend.Cameron said: "It's completely paranoid. If the Iranians don't want to come, don't come - we won't miss you."
